If you’re planning on pawning your car, it’s essential to grasp the process thoroughly. Several individuals are unaware of how to maximize their value when pawning a vehicle. To start, ensure that your car is in optimal condition. A well-maintained vehicle can fetch a better pawn value, so cleaning both the interior and exterior can give you an upper hand.

Another important tip is to present your car in the best light possible. Cleanliness matters when you're trying to appeal to potential pawnbrokers. A spotless interior and exterior not only enhance visual appeal but can also lead to a higher appraisal value. Additionally, consider addressing any minor repairs beforehand, as this could significantly impact the amount of money you'll receive from the deal.

After pawning your car, keep a copy of all documents related to the transaction. You'll need these papers when it's time to reclaim your vehicle. It’s also wise to write down a reminder about the repayment date. Missing payments may result in losing your car, so stay organized and diligent about repayment. Communicating with the pawnbroker can also help avoid potential misunderstandings or issues down the line. One handy tip is to check out multiple pawn shops before making a decision. Each shop may offer different terms and rates, so comparing them could lead to finding a better deal. Additionally, take note of the atmosphere in each shop—friendly and knowledgeable staff can significantly improve your overall experience. รับจำนำรถ Shopping around increases your chances of securing the best possible deal for your ride.

When visiting a pawn shop, come equipped with all necessary documents, such as your car's title and registration. Having these documents handy adds credibility to your claim and helps establish trust. Furthermore, presenting any service records can contribute positively to your negotiation. The more documentation you have, the easier it is for the pawn broker to analyze your vehicle's worth. Knowing the current market value of your vehicle is crucial. You can use online resources such as Kelley Blue Book or Edmunds to gain a fair estimate. This knowledge will help you negotiate better terms with the pawn shop.
